New airline will link San Francisco and Hong Kong

A young airline with big ambitions will turn its attention to San Francisco International Airport on Sunday when it launches a non-stop flight between its home airport in Hong Kong and SFO. Hong Kong Airlines will operate the non-stop service four times a week, on Mondays, Wednesdays, Fridays and Sundays. The airline plans to expand to daily flights by August 18. With the addition of this flight on Sunday, the San Francisco-Hong Kong route will boast up to six flights per day. "Being able to connect these two big developing areas, and being able to offer travelers one more option, I think Hong Kong Airlines is in a very special place to do that," said George Liu, the airline's chief marketing officer.<br/>
